OLAP servers handle mission-critical production data accessed through simple queries. Usually handles queries of an automated nature. OLAP servers handle management-critical data accessed through an iterative analytical investigation. Usually handles queries of ad-hot nature. In database theory, an OLAP cube is an abstract representation of a projection of an RDBMS relation.
